1. The Engineering team will conduct an in-house team meeting to discuss goals, objectives, <br />and project schedule for this phase of the project and to identify any potential issues or <br />challenges that shall be addressed. <br />2. After obtaining the initial input from City staff, the Engineer team will commence with the <br />development of the plans and will further define the overall stabilization design and layout. <br />The plans will include proposed streambank treatments, potential scenarios for construction <br />equipment access minimizing damage to the existing vegetation, and identifying selective <br />demolition and removal of material and vegetation within and adjacent to Bowman Creek. <br />3. The Engineer will prepare a Preliminary Opinion of Probable Cost. <br />4. Progress Meeting #1: Once a preliminary plan has been prepared the Engineer will conduct <br />a progress/coordination meeting with City of South Bend Staff to present the initial plans <br />and the Probable Cost to obtain input and to ensure that the project in proceeding in the <br />proper direction. <br />5. The Engineer will refine the plans based on the input collected from the Progress Meeting <br />#1 and will submit the required plans and documentations to the City for review. Due to the <br />project schedule, the review process upon submittal of the design package shall not exceed <br />(5) working days. <br />6. Based on the data collected including comments from the City review, the Engineer will <br />move into the development of a 90% Submittal package. This package will include the <br />necessary plans, details, and specifications for Regulatory Permitting and construction <br />operations. <br />7. The Engineering will package the plans and specifications for the Regulatory Permitting <br />review and approval. Based on comments during their review, the Engineer will revise the <br />plans and documents. <br />8. The Engineer will develop a Preliminary Cost Estimate based on the refinements to the plans. <br />9. Progress Meeting #2: Upon refinement of the 90% Submittal package and refinement of the <br />Preliminary Cost Estimate, The Engineer will conduct Progress Meeting #6 with the City of <br />South Bend Staff to present the 90% plans, specifications, and preliminary estimates. <br />10. Upon receiving comments and input from the City and the Regulatory Agencies, the <br />Engineer with revise the contract document for bidding purposes. <br />a. Deliverables for the 100% submittal to the Owner will be provided in PDF format. <br />A 1.05 Environmental Permitting <br />A. The following Environmental Permitting scope of services will be required for the streambank <br />stabilization and existing culvert removal efforts. The Engineer will utilize the services of <br />McCormick Engineering for the permit application and processing. <br />1.
